SAFE SLEEP TOUR

Nationally, more than 3,500 infants a year, without a prior known illness or injury, die suddenly and unexpectedly. In Rome, 12 children have died since 2015 because they were not in a safe sleep space.  The FRC is working with the Rome/Floyd Commission on Children and Youth, Department of Public Health, and the Floyd County Child Abuse Protocol Committee to raise awareness about the ABCs of Safe Sleep by hosting a “Safe Sleep Tour”. Our goal is to have zero preventable infant deaths due to unsafe sleep by spreading awareness about safe sleep and safe sleep environments through proper education and resources. Know the ABCs of Safe Sleep video tells how to keep a napping or sleeping baby safe. If your business would like to host the tour for 1-2 weeks, please reach out to [email protected] .
